Apontam
Apontam is the third-person plural present indicative form of the Portuguese verb apontar. The infinitive apontar has several related senses, including to point physically, to indicate or point out information, to direct attention to something, and to mark or earmark something. The form apontam is used with they (eles/elas) or with vocês in Brazilian Portuguese, as in eles apontam or vocês apontam.
